Bournemouth Lunch Group

Since 2004, a group of fifteen or so Old Brentwoods living within travelling distance of Bournemouth meet twice a year in April and October for a convivial lunch in the Miramar Hotel in Bournemouth.

At the last lunch on 22nd October 2008, ten Old Brentwoods had a history lesson on the menu for the tenth lunch meeting of the Bournemouth Lunch Group - the day after the 203rd anniversary of Nelson's victory at Trafalgar. After the usual pleasant three courses members were entertained by Alwyn (Olly) Dow (1949-56). Instead of playing his clarinet, he read an extract from the report of the great sea battle written by Cuthbert Collingwood, the Commander in Chief of his Majesty's ships on 22 October 1805. A silence descended on the gathering as the bloody and heroic actions of both sides were re-told. One could not help but feel that the ghosts of Lord Nelson and James Rennie, the former history master for the majority of us, were present in the room.
